Meals with Meaning
Donate to your meal at one of our partner restaurants and you'll be helping to build a brighter future and improve the quality of life for children in Kenya and north-east Scotland.
Many of the children we support in Kenya are raised by single parents who work long hours on local farms, earning only the equivalent of £2 a day. This leaves them struggling to put food on the table and afford their children's school fees.
In north-east Scotland, families with disabled children are faced with incredibly difficult decisions, forced to choose between covering basic bills and essentials or providing the specialist equipment and therapies their loved ones urgently need for a quality of life we all deserve.
Funds raised through Meals with Meaning go towards the following:
•Leasing land and providing seeds and fertilizer to help families in Kenya grow their own food.
•Providing monthly food support packages to families in Kenya facing a range of challenging circumstances.
•Providing children in Kenya with an education by supporting primary and secondary school fees and meals.
•Grant funding for specialist equipment and services, to families in north-east Scotland who have a child with a disability or life limiting condition.
Inspired by 8848 Restaurant in Aberdeen, the initiative does this by an optional 50 pence or £1 being added to each customer's bill, with restaurants also match funding donations.
